The filter is a compressed representation of the information contained in a Bitcoin full block. The compression ratio is around 1:100 and achieves a negative predictive value of 1. Where as the positive predictive value is below 1. Hence, when the model matches the full block needs to be inspected.
In English please?
Instead of downloading every full block, which amounts to hundreds of megabytes daily, only blocks relevant to your transactions needs downloading. This saves downloading a lot of data.
Traditional wallets use Simplified Payment Verification and was originally outlined by Satoshi Nakamoto himself in the white paper. However, this is a centralized architecture where a mobile client connects to a single node. This also opens the door for fingerprinting of nodes and wallets, as well as attacks where nodes can withhold information from wallets. Bitcoin Core removed this feature as well as download of the mempool by default. Hence, the traditional mobile wallet should be considered a deprecated product.
Compact filters together with a multinode client stays closer to the original decentralized ideals in the Bitcoin design, more alike a full node. Block headers are synched first in a truly random process where each connected node is given equal opportunity to disclose its longest chain, making attacks much more difficult. Then compact filters can be downloaded as fast as possible and verified against the verified headers.
